The Double-Edged Sword: Fructose and Fiber
Fruit's reputation is built on its robust nutritional profile, packed with vitamins, minerals, antioxidants, and fiber. Yet, its natural sugar content, primarily fructose, is a source of concern for some. The crucial distinction lies between the fructose found in whole fruit and the added, concentrated sugars in processed foods and juices. The fiber in whole fruit acts as a natural buffer, slowing down sugar absorption and preventing the rapid blood sugar spikes associated with sugary drinks. However, this natural system has its limits, and exceeding a moderate intake can still lead to negative consequences.
The Misconception: Fructose vs. Added Sugar
It is essential to understand that the health risks of high fructose intake primarily apply to added sugars, not the fructose found naturally in whole fruit. The American Heart Association advises limiting added sugars, but whole fruit intake is consistently associated with positive health outcomes. The fiber, water, and vast array of phytochemicals present in whole fruit mitigate the negative effects that a similar amount of sugar from a soda or candy bar would cause. Problems arise when whole fruit is replaced by fruit juice or dried fruit, which strips away much of the beneficial fiber while concentrating the sugar.
Potential Side Effects of Overconsumption
While most people can enjoy a couple of servings of fruit daily without issue, consuming significantly more than recommended can lead to unwanted side effects. The potential downsides are generally tied to the quantity and form of the fruit consumed.
Digestive Issues
For some individuals, particularly those with gastrointestinal conditions like Irritable Bowel Syndrome (IBS) or fructose malabsorption, high fruit intake can cause discomfort.
- Bloating and Gas: The combination of high fiber and fermentable sugars (FODMAPs) in some fruits can be fermented by gut bacteria, producing gas and bloating.
- Diarrhea or Constipation: An abrupt, excessive increase in fiber can overwhelm the digestive system, leading to either diarrhea or, in some cases, constipation if not accompanied by enough fluids.
Blood Sugar Concerns
Though fruit's fiber slows sugar absorption, eating large quantities at once can still impact blood sugar, which is a major consideration for people with diabetes. Factors like fruit ripeness and pairing can also influence the glycemic response.
Weight Management
While fruit is low in calories and high in water and fiber, all food contains calories. Consuming an extreme amount can contribute to a caloric surplus and hinder weight loss efforts. The strategy for weight management should be to use whole fruit as a replacement for higher-calorie, less nutritious snacks, not as an addition to an already high-calorie diet.
Who Needs to Be Cautious?
For most people, the benefits of eating fruit far outweigh the risks. However, specific individuals should be more mindful of their intake:
- Individuals with diabetes or pre-diabetes: Portion control and mindful consumption are key to managing blood sugar levels. Pairing fruit with a source of protein or fat can help stabilize glucose spikes.
- People with IBS or fructose malabsorption: These individuals may need to limit certain high-FODMAP fruits and monitor their personal tolerance.
- Those on a low-carb diet: Due to its carbohydrate content, fruit may not fit within the restrictive parameters of ketogenic or other very low-carb diets.
Comparison: Whole Fruit vs. Processed Fruit
| Feature | Whole Fruit | Fruit Juice & Dried Fruit |
|---|---|---|
| Fiber Content | High. Slows sugar absorption. | Low to none. Fiber is removed during processing. |
| Sugar Concentration | Lower per volume. Water content dilutes natural sugars. | High per volume. Water is removed or juice is concentrated. |
| Glycemic Impact | Generally low to moderate. Less likely to cause rapid spikes. | Higher. Concentrated sugar can cause faster blood sugar spikes. |
| Satiety | High. Fiber and water promote feelings of fullness. | Low. Less filling, making overconsumption easier. |
| Nutrient Density | High. Vitamins, minerals, and antioxidants are intact. | Can be high, but processing may degrade some nutrients. |
| Weight Impact | Supports weight management due to satiety and lower calorie density. | Associated with weight gain due to high sugar and low satiety. |
How to Enjoy Fruit Healthfully
To maximize the benefits of fruit while minimizing potential downsides, consider these strategies:
- Prioritize Whole Fruit: Choose fresh or frozen whole fruits over juices, canned fruit in syrup, or dried fruit with added sugar.
- Practice Portion Control: Stick to recommended serving sizes, typically 1.5 to 2.5 cups per day for most adults.
- Pair with Protein or Fat: Combine fruit with a handful of nuts, Greek yogurt, or nut butter to slow sugar absorption and increase satiety.
- Vary Your Choices: Eat a variety of fruits to get a wide range of nutrients and fiber types. Fruits with edible peels, like berries and apples, offer more fiber.
- Listen to Your Body: Pay attention to how different fruits affect your digestion and blood sugar, especially if you have an underlying health condition.
